3. Breaking Barriers to Entry

In the past, entering certain industries required significant capital and resources. However, tech startups have disrupted this pattern by leveraging technology and innovative business models. With the advent of cloud computing, open-source software, and affordable hardware, entrepreneurs can now create and scale their ventures with significantly lower barriers to entry. This democratization of entrepreneurship has allowed a diverse range of innovators to enter and disrupt industries that were previously inaccessible to them.

Q4: What are some successful examples of tech startup-driven innovation?

A4: Companies like Uber, Airbnb, and SpaceX are prime examples of tech startup-driven innovation. Uber disrupted the transportation industry with its ride-hailing platform, Airbnb changed the way people travel and find accommodations, and SpaceX revolutionized space exploration and satellite launches. These companies transformed their respective industries and inspired further innovation.
